Output d69a818bc39133611e2ba7ef1cc38c2b9994cf0bc8a7a0c9703eef410db5af0b:25

value
9528693
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7e6d517cabf022a4aa02b8b7fd537b381ee4287e OP_EQUAL
address
MKReLApLaCDxui7A6i97yduuLFTXfsTsKF
transaction
d69a818bc39133611e2ba7ef1cc38c2b9994cf0bc8a7a0c9703eef410db5af0b
spent
true